Horizon 8th grade girls Volleyball had an amazing season!

This year the 8th grade girls volleyball did an outstanding job. All of the teams were very successful. I interviewed Megan Hubley who was on A2, Emma Walz who was on B1, and Peyton Sitter who was on C1. They all got asked these 4 questions.

1. How did your volleyball team do this year(wins, losses,Tournaments)?

Megan's answer to this question was “We won all of our games except one, it was a really good season.” Emma said “We didn’t lose any games and we also got first place in the tournament.” When I asked Peyton this question she said “ We played really well and got first place in the tournament.”

2. Who was your coach(comments, attitude, teaching skills)?

Megan had this to say “Mr. Hager was my coach. He was a good couch, I liked him. He had a good attitude except when we were losing.” Emma’s answer was “Jamie Stoppler coached my team. She was really nice and fun but she still got things done.” Peyton said “ My coach was Mr. Barron.He was a great coach he pushed us hard”

3.What position do you play?

Megan and Emma both enjoyed playing Middle Hitter, and Peyton liked to play Outside Hitter.

4. If you could describe your season in one word what would it be?

Megan would describe her season as an “Opportunity.” Emma said it was “impactful.” And Peyton said her season was “Fun”

Overall every volleyball team did very well in there tournament. This has been a very successful year for Horizon Middle school 8th grade volleyball.
